-
公开(公告)号:US20230222160A1
公开(公告)日:2023-07-13
申请号:US18122091
申请日:2023-03-15
Applicant: Snap Inc.
Inventor: Yu Hu , Caleb Ogden , Kirk Ouimet , Ike Z. Adler
IPC: G06F16/68 , G06F16/9537 , G06F16/638 , H04L67/52
CPC classification number: G06F16/686 , G06F16/9537 , G06F16/639 , H04L67/52
Abstract: A data package is received from a plurality of devices. Each data package comprises audio content captured by a respective device from the plurality of devices. Each data package further comprises metadata including a location of the respective device when the audio content was captured and a time at which the audio content was captured. A subset of the data packages that include audio content captured within a specified geographic area and within a specified time period is identified based on the metadata. A playlist for the specified area and the specified time period is generated based on the subset of data packages. The playlist may be provided to at least a first device.
-
公开(公告)号:US10803120B1
公开(公告)日:2020-10-13
申请号:US15610290
申请日:2017-05-31
Applicant: Snap Inc.
Inventor: Yu Hu , Caleb Ogden , Kirk Ouimet , Ike Z. Adler
IPC: G06F16/00 , G06F16/68 , G06F16/638 , G06F16/9537 , H04L29/08
Abstract: A messaging server system receives audio data packages from a plurality of client devices. Each audio data package includes audio content captured by a respective client device from the plurality of client devices, and location data describing a location of the respective client device when the audio content was captured. The messaging server system identifies, based on the location data included in the audio data packages, a subset of the audio data packages that include audio content captured within a predetermined geographic area. The messaging server system generates, based on the subset of the audio data packages, a playlist of audio content items for the predetermined geographic area, and provides the playlist of audio content items to at least a first client device.
-
公开(公告)号:US10296638B1
公开(公告)日:2019-05-21
申请号:US15839454
申请日:2017-12-12
Applicant: Snap Inc.
Inventor: Xin Chen , Jaewook Chung , Yu Hu , Jinhua Jiang , Xing Mei , Kirk Ouimet , Ning Xu
IPC: G06F17/30
Abstract: Systems and methods provide for capturing a plurality of segments of an audio stream and, for each segment of the plurality of segments of the audio stream: performing feature extraction on an audio signal of the segment using a feature extraction machine learning model that analyzes the audio signal to generate a feature vector for the segment and generating a prediction value for the segment for whether there is music in the segment using the extracted feature vector and a music detector machine learning model. The systems and methods further provide for generating a probability value that there is music in the audio stream based on the prediction value for each of the plurality of segments and causing the audio stream to be identified based on determining that the probability value that there is music in the audio stream meets a predetermined threshold.
-
公开(公告)号:US12189685B2
公开(公告)日:2025-01-07
申请号:US18122091
申请日:2023-03-15
Applicant: Snap Inc.
Inventor: Yu Hu , Caleb Ogden , Kirk Ouimet , Ike Z. Adler
IPC: G06F16/683 , G06F16/638 , G06F16/68 , G06F16/9537 , H04L67/52
Abstract: A data package is received from a plurality of devices. Each data package comprises audio content captured by a respective device from the plurality of devices. Each data package further comprises metadata including a location of the respective device when the audio content was captured and a time at which the audio content was captured. A subset of the data packages that include audio content captured within a specified geographic area and within a specified time period is identified based on the metadata. A playlist for the specified area and the specified time period is generated based on the subset of data packages. The playlist may be provided to at least a first device.
-
公开(公告)号:US11675831B2
公开(公告)日:2023-06-13
申请号:US17014762
申请日:2020-09-08
Applicant: Snap Inc.
Inventor: Yu Hu , Caleb Ogden , Kirk Ouimet , Ike Z. Adler
IPC: G06F16/20 , G06F16/68 , G06F16/638 , G06F16/9537 , H04L67/52
CPC classification number: G06F16/686 , G06F16/639 , G06F16/9537 , H04L67/52
Abstract: A messaging server system receives audio data packages from a plurality of client devices. Each audio data package includes audio content captured by a respective client device from the plurality of client devices, and location data describing a location of the respective client device when the audio content was captured. The messaging server system identifies, based on the location data included in the audio data packages, a subset of the audio data packages that include audio content captured within a predetermined geographic area. The messaging server system generates, based on the subset of the audio data packages, a playlist of audio content items for the predetermined geographic area, and provides the playlist of audio content items to at least a first client device.
-
-
-
-